tyler274/rummage · .cursor/rules/compile_check.mdc
@@ +1 @@
1---
2description:
3globs:
4alwaysApply: true
5---
6# Compile Check Rule
7 
8Before staging files and committing changes, ensure the codebase compiles without any errors or warnings.
9 
101. After making code modifications, run the appropriate build or check command for the project (e.g., `cargo check --all-targets --all-features` for Rust projects).
112. Address any reported compiler errors or warnings.
123. Only proceed with staging and committing once the compilation is clean.
